Beginner-Friendly Woodworking Projects for Beginners: Cutting Boards Made Effortless
Diving into the world of woodworking can be exciting and rewarding, even for absolute beginners. There are plenty of easy projects that allow you to learn fundamental skills while creating useful items for your home. One such project is crafting a cutting board, a classic woodworking staple that's surprisingly simple to make.
- Opt for a hardwood like maple or walnut for durability and a beautiful finish.
- Slice the wood to your desired size and thickness using a saw and ruler.
- Smooth the edges and surface until they are perfectly finished.
- Coat a food-safe finish like mineral oil to protect the board from moisture damage.
With just a few basic tools and some patience, you can create a personalized cutting board that works great as a thoughtful gift or a kitchen essential. This project is an excellent introduction to woodworking techniques, setting the stage for more ambitious endeavors in the future.
